WWE Most Wanted Treasures season one ends tonight with Ric Flair episode

WWE Most Wanted Treasures will air its season finale tonight on A&E Network with an episode featuring two-time WWE Hall of Famer and 16-time world champion Ric Flair.

The series, which started in April, has Triple H and Stephanie McMahon engaging the services of WWE Legends to go hunt for lost WWE treasures. Over the course of the season, Mick Foley, Undertaker, Kane, Jerry “The King” Lawler, Booker T, Sharmell, Sgt. Slaughter, Bob Backlund, Jake “The Snake” Roberts, Jimmy Hart, Brutus “The Barber” Beefcake, Greg “The Hammer” Valentine, The Big Show, and Mark Henry all answered their call to go and negotiate to bring back ring-worn collectibles.

The series also introduced AJ Francis, who today is part of Hit Row on NXT.
